3. What is the new name given to the farthest
cosmic body, earlier known as 'Ultima Thule?​

★Arrokoth

Ultima Thule, the farthest cosmic body ever visited by a spacecraft, has been renamed Arrokoth, or “sky” in the Native American Powhatan language, following a backlash over the previous name's Nazi connotations.
